Purpose Statement Production Operator associates responsible for packaging raw bulk product into smaller packages in a safe, sanitary, cost-effective, and efficient manner. Protects the safety, hygiene and quality of the food, while meeting company quality standards. This is a first shift role, M-Th between 7a-530p EST Key Accountabilities and Outcomes * Housekeeping of machine area. * Verify bulk quantity and accuracy prior to start. * Make bags in accordance with customer requirements at fastest speed and best quality. * Bag label/Case label QC . * Daily feedback to Production Supervisor on Packers and any other issues. * Operators responsible for upkeep and maintenance of their own machines. MACHINES TURNED OFF WHEN NOT IN USE. * Bulk pallets are moved behind the production line back to inventory once complete. * Ensure only current production run's case labels are present. All other labels are removed from the area. ACTIVITES: Adhere to your assigned production line to avoid cross contamination of product. Completes logs Run Start Log and Machine Pre-op Checklist daily. Use OS to know the day's plan. Verify bulk product staged is enough before starting the machine. Make sure the machine area is clean all the time and tools are stored properly. Make sure bag labels are corrected and straight. Send picture of bag label to "Model Bag" text group. Make sure case labels are applies immediately and have correct information. Before end of shift make all cases are sealed and labeled. Make sure the machine and area is clean at the end of shift. If run is complete place white cone on bulk pallet so inventory associate can return to inventory. If run is not complete leave bulk pallet in place. Submit completed Run Start Log and Machine Pre-Op checklist to the QA Supervisor.     Job Description Liquid Chemical Packaging Technician (MES/SAP) What your day looks like Step onto the production floor and join a tight-knit crew dedicated to precision. You'll prepare containers, validate materials, and run fills with care. You'll navigate between a Weight Assisted Computer (WAC), our Manufacturing Execution System (MES), and SAP so every gram is accounted for and every label is spot-on. From clean entry to final tamper-evident seal, your attention to detail keeps products safe, traceable, and ready for customers. In this role, you will Measure and dispense liquid chemical materials to specification, following recipes and work instructions. Follow packing protocols: scan to verify components, choose and test the correct scales, and use the WAC for precision weighing. Operate WAC, MES, and SAP to record totals, confirm pack-outs and scrap, and ensure delivery quantities match confirmations. Print/reprint labels, select the correct size for each container type, place labels accurately, and dispose of misprints properly. Close and secure containers, including proper crimping and application of tamper-evidence seals. Use PPE as required, uphold GMP/HACCP standards, and keep work areas clean, safe, and audit-ready. How much does a packaging operator earn in Piscataway, NJ?

The average packaging operator in Piscataway, NJ earns between $26,000 and $44,000 annually. This compares to the national average packaging operator range of $27,000 to $42,000.

Average packaging operator salary in Piscataway, NJ

$34,000
